Deborah Jeane Palfrey, who gained fame as the “D.C. madam” during a trial in which Louisiana’s Senator David Vitter was exposed as one of her clients, is reported to have committed suicide. A body found in a shed near Palfrey’s mother’s Florida home has been identified as the 52-year-old, who was free on bail pending her scheduled July 24 sentencing for running an upscale prostitution ring.

Buzzie Bavasi, who served as an executive with several baseball teams over the course of a 45-year career in the game, has died at the age of 93. After working his way up from office boy to general manager of the Brooklyn club (with stops at several of the Dodgers’ minor-league franchises along the way), Bavasi helped preside over four World Series championships, including three after the team moved to Los Angeles. He later spent time as president and part-owner of the expansion San Diego Padres, then closed out his career by serving as the California Angels’ executive vice president.

Lynne Harvey the wife of radio personality Paul Harvey has died after a long fight with leukemia. She met her husband in 1940* and served as his producer for many years. She was the first producer to enter the Radio Hall of Fame.
